The purpose of ‘The Flow State Scale’ (FSS; Jackson & Eklund, 2002; Jackson & Marsh, 1996) is to measure flow experiences during physical activity. The scale is available in two formats: The original extended version and a modified short version. The original version contains 36-items using a 5-point Likert scale to ...

WebMay 22, 2024 · The flow core can contain entrained liquid droplets. The velocity of the gas core is very large and it is large enough to cause high frequency waves and ripples at the interface. This flow regime is particularly stable and it is desired flow regime for high-velocity, high-quality two-phase fluid flow. WebMar 22, 2024 · Csikszentmihalyi describes eight characteristics of flow: Complete concentration on the task; Clarity of goals and reward in mind and immediate feedback; Transformation of time (speeding up/slowing down); The experience is intrinsically rewarding; Effortlessness and ease; There is a balance between challenge and skills;

Let's define these first: 1. flow velocity in ft/sec. is the speed at which the air flows through a tube (fancy term in aerodynamics is conduit flow velocity). simple enough but people often confuse flow capacity for flow velocity .Flow velocity is how fast bulk flow is travelling. Flow capacity is how much bulk flow is travelling.
